AG: 35 arrested across Ohio following human trafficking sting

Dozens of people across Ohio were arrested over the weekend for trying to buy sex, according to Ohio Attorney General Dave Yost.

Yost said the statewide human-trafficking operation resulted in the arrest of 35 “Johns” seeking to buy sex and 21 others seeking to buy sex from minors. The 21 arrested face felony charges that include attempted unlawful sexual conduct with a minor.

Many of the 35 people arrested face the enhanced charge of engaging in prostitution, a first-degree misdemeanor championed by Yost's office. Those convicted of the charge must undergo human trafficking education, also known as “John school.”

“On my watch, those who keep human traffickers in business are going to pay a price along with the traffickers themselves,” Yost said in a statement. “My office, with the vital help of our many partners, is committed to going after the demand side of this contemptible exploitation of vulnerable young women and girls.”

The sting, titled “Operation Time's Up,” was coordinated under Yost's Ohio Organized Crime Investigation Commission. The operation targeted the demand for human trafficking with a series of stings aimed at arresting buyers of sex, commonly called johns.

The operation also involved the investigation of illicit massage parlors in Cleveland and a statewide search for missing children by the U.S. Marshals Service. “The Franklin County Internet Crimes Against Children task force conducted traveler stings to target adult offenders actively seeking out minors using various internet-based chat and dating applications with the ultimate intent to engage in sexual activity,” Franklin County Sheriff Baldwin said in a statement. “Intercepting these predators before they can harm children is paramount to keeping our communities safe.”

Officers who came in contact with those offering to sell sex interviewed them and offered them medical and social services.
